基于SpringBoot的在線拍賣系統

目錄

1、 前言介紹

2、主要技術

3、系統流程和邏輯

4、系統結構設計

5、數據庫設計表

6、運行截圖(部分)

6.1管理員功能模塊

6.2用戶功能模塊

6.3前臺首頁功能模塊

7、源碼獲取


基于SpringBoot的在線拍賣系統錄像

1、 前言介紹

隨著社會的發展,社會的各行各業都在利用信息化時代的優勢。計算機的優勢和普及使得各種信息系統的開發成為必需。

在線拍賣系統,主要的模塊包括管理員;首頁、個人中心、用戶管理、商品類型管理、拍賣商品管理、歷史競拍管理、競拍訂單管理、留言板管理、系統管理,用戶;首頁、個人中心、歷史競拍管理、競拍訂單管理、留言板管理,前臺首頁;首頁、拍賣商品、競拍公告、留言反饋、個人中心、后臺管理功能。系統中管理員主要是為了安全有效地存儲和管理各類信息,還可以對系統進行管理與更新維護等操作,并且對后臺有相應的操作權限。

要想實現在線拍賣系統的各項功能,需要后臺數據庫的大力支持。管理員驗證注冊信息,收集的用戶信息,并由此分析得出的關聯信息等大量的數據都由數據庫管理本文中數據庫服務器端采用了Mysql作為后臺數據庫,使Web與數據庫緊密聯系起來。在設計過程中,充分保證了系統代碼的良好可讀性、實用性、易擴展性、通用性、便于后期維護、操作方便以及頁面簡潔等特點。

本系統的開發使獲取在線拍賣系統信息能夠更加方便快捷,同時也使在線拍賣系統信息變的更加系統化、有序化。系統界面較友好,易于操作。

2、主要技術

技術名作用
SpringBoot后端框架
Vue前端框架
MySQL數據庫

3、系統流程和邏輯

系統業務流程圖,如圖所示:

3.1、圖3-1登錄流程圖

3.2、圖3-2添加信息流程圖

3.3、圖3-3注冊信息流程圖

4、系統結構設計

本系統架構網站系統,本系統的具體功能如下:

5、數據庫設計表

將數據庫概念設計的E-R圖轉換為關系數據庫。在關系數據庫中,數據關系由數據表組成,但是表的結構表現在表的字段上。

表1:jingpaidingdan表

列名

數據類型

長度

約束

id

bigint

19

NOT NULL

addtime

varchar

2000

??NULL DEFAULT

dingdanbianhao

tinyint

2

??NULL DEFAULT

shangpinmingcheng

decimal

2

NOT NULL

shangpinleixing

varchar

2

NOT NULL

chengjiaojiage

varchar

2

NOT NULL

faburiqi

varchar

2

NOT NULL

yonghuming

varchar

2

NOT NULL

xingming

varchar

2

NOT NULL

shouji

varchar

2

NOT NULL

youxiang

varchar

2

NOT NULL

dizhi

varchar

2

NOT NULL

表2:lishijingpai表

列名

數據類型

長度

約束

id

int

11

NOT NULL

addtime

varchar

255

NOT NULL

shangpinmingcheng

varchar

255

NOT NULL

shangpinleixing

varchar

2

NOT NULL

riqi

varchar

2

NOT NULL

jiage

varchar

2

NOT NULL

yonghuming

varchar

2

NOT NULL

xingming

varchar

2

NOT NULL

shouji

varchar

2

NOT NULL

dizhi

varchar

2

NOT NULL

sfsh

varchar

2

NOT NULL

shhf

varchar

2

NOT NULL

表3:paimaishangpin表

列名

數據類型

長度

約束

id

?int

9

NOT NULL

addtime

char

5

NOT NULL

shangpinmingcheng

char

5

NOT NULL

shangpinleixing

char

5

NOT NULL

tupian

char

5

NOT NULL

jiage

char

5

NOT NULL

shangpinxiangqing

char

5

NOT NULL

huodongshijian

char

5

NOT NULL

huodongzhuangtai

char

5

NOT NULL

4:yonghu表

列名

數據類型

長度

約束

id

?int

9

NOT NULL

addtime

char

5

NOT NULL

yonghuming

char

5

NOT NULL

mima

char

5

NOT NULL

xingming

char

5

NOT NULL

xingbie

char

5

NOT NULL

touxiang

char

5

NOT NULL

shenfenzheng

char

5

NOT NULL

shouji

char

5

NOT NULL

youxiang

char

5

NOT NULL

dizhi

char

5

NOT NULL

6、運行截圖(部分)

6.1管理員功能模塊

管理員登錄,管理員通過輸入用戶名、密碼、角色等信息進行系統登錄,如圖5-1所示。

5-1管理員登錄界面圖

管理員登錄進入在線拍賣系統可以查看首頁、個人中心、用戶管理、商品類型管理、拍賣商品管理、歷史競拍管理、競拍訂單管理、留言板管理、系統管理等內容,如圖5-2所示。

5-2管理員功能界面圖

修改密碼在修改密碼頁面可以填寫原密碼、新密碼、確認密碼等內容,并可根據需要對修改密碼進行詳情,修改或刪除等操作,如圖5-3所示。

5-3修改密碼界面圖

用戶管理在用戶管理頁面可以填寫用戶名、密碼、姓名、性別、頭像、身份證、手機、郵箱、地址等內容,并可根據需要對用戶管理進行,修改或刪除等操作,如圖5-4所示。

5-4用戶管理界面圖

商品類型管理,在商品類型管理頁面可以填寫商品類型等進行修改,刪除或查看詳細內容等操作,如圖5-5所示。

5-5商品類型管理界面圖

拍賣商品管理,在拍賣商品管理頁面可以查看商品名稱;商品類型、圖片、價格、活動時間、活動狀態等內容,并可根據需要對拍賣商品管理進行詳情,修改,刪除或詳細內容等操作,如圖5-6所示。?

5-6拍賣商品管理界面圖

競拍公告?,在競拍公告頁面可以查看標題、簡介、圖片等內容,并可根據需要對競拍公告進行詳情,修改,刪除或詳細內容等操作,如圖5-7所示。

5-7競拍公告界面圖

輪播圖;該頁面為輪播圖管理界面。管理員可以在此頁面進行首頁輪播圖的管理,通過新建操作可在輪播圖中加入新的圖片,還可以對以上傳的圖片進行修改操作,以及圖片的刪除操作,如圖5-8所示。

5-8輪播圖管理界面圖

歷史競拍管理,在歷史競拍管理頁面可以查看商品名稱;商品類型、日期、價格、用戶名、姓名、手機、地址、審核回復、審核狀態、審核等內容,并可根據需要對歷史競拍管理進行詳情,修改,刪除或詳細內容等操作,如圖5-9所示。

5-9歷史競拍管理界面圖

競拍訂單管理,在競拍訂單管理頁面可以查看訂單編號、商品名稱;商品類型、成交價格、發布日期、用戶名、姓名、手機、郵箱、地址、是否支付等內容,并可根據需要對競拍訂單管理進行詳情,修改,刪除或詳細內容等操作,如圖5-10所示。

5-10競拍訂單管理界面圖

留言板管理,在留言板管理頁面可以查看用戶名、留言內容、回復內容等內容,并可根據需要對留言板管理進行詳情,修改,刪除或詳細內容等操作,如圖5-11所示。

5-11留言板管理界面圖

6.2用戶功能模塊

用戶登錄進入在線拍賣系統可以查看首頁、個人中心、歷史競拍管理、競拍訂單管理、留言板管理等內容,如圖5-12所示。

5-12用戶功能界面圖

歷史競拍管理,在歷史競拍管理頁面可以查看商品名稱;商品類型、日期、價格、用戶名、姓名、手機、地址、審核回復、審核狀態、審核等內容,并可根據需要對歷史競拍管理進行詳情,修改,刪除或詳細內容等操作,如圖5-13所示。

5-13歷史競拍管理界面圖

留言板管理,在留言板管理頁面可以查看用戶名、留言內容、回復內容等內容,并可根據需要對留言板管理進行詳情,修改,刪除或詳細內容等操作,如圖5-14所示。

5-14留言板管理界面圖

競拍訂單管理,在競拍訂單管理頁面可以查看訂單編號、商品名稱;商品類型、成交價格、發布日期、用戶名、姓名、手機、郵箱、地址、是否支付等內容,并可根據需要對競拍訂單管理進行詳情,修改,刪除或詳細內容等操作,如圖5-15所示。

5-15競拍訂單管理界面圖

6.3前臺首頁功能模塊

用戶登錄進入在線拍賣系統可以首頁、拍賣商品、競拍公告、留言反饋、個人中心、后臺管理等內容,如圖5-16所示。

5-16前臺首頁功能界面圖

登錄、用戶注冊,在用戶注冊頁面通過填寫用戶名、密碼、姓名、身份證、手機、郵箱、地址信息進行注冊、登錄,如圖5-17所示。

5-17用戶注冊、登錄界面圖

拍賣商品,在拍賣商品頁面可以填寫商品名稱;商品類型、圖片、價格、活動時間、活動狀態等內容,進行競拍,如圖5-18所示。

5-18拍賣商品界面圖

留言反饋,在留言反饋頁面可以填寫留言內容等內容,并可根據需要對留言反饋進行立即提交操作,如圖5-19所示。

5-19留言反饋界面圖

競拍公告,在競拍公告頁面可以填寫公告信息等內容,并可根據需要對競拍公告進行提交操作,如圖5-20所示。

5-20競拍公告界面圖

7、源碼獲取

https://download.csdn.net/download/tyxjolin/88903789

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/news/718381.shtml
繁體地址,請注明出處:http://hk.pswp.cn/news/718381.shtml
英文地址,請注明出處:http://en.pswp.cn/news/718381.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

安卓玩機工具推薦----ADB狀態讀寫分區 備份分區 恢復分區 查看分區號 工具操作解析

在以往玩機過程中。很多機型備份分區 備份固件需要借助adb手動指令或者第三方手機軟件或者特定的一些工具來操作。有些朋友需要查看當前機型分區名稱和對應的分區號。此類操作我前面的博文專門說過對應的adb指令。但有些界面化的工具比較方便簡單。 相關分區同類博文&#xff…

【C++】每周一題——2024.3.3(手滑再再寫一篇)

題目 Cpp 【問題描述】 求N個字符串的最長公共子串&#xff0c;2 < N&#xff1c;&#xff1d;20&#xff0c;字符串長度不超過255。 例如&#xff1a;N&#xff1d;3&#xff0c;由鍵盤依次輸入三個字符串為 What is local bus? Name some local buses. local bus is a h…

SpringBoot源碼解讀與原理分析(三十七)SpringBoot整合WebMvc(二)DispatcherServlet的工作全流程

文章目錄 前言12.4 DispatcherServlet的工作全流程12.4.1 DispatcherServlet#service12.4.2 processRequest12.4.3 doService12.4.3.1 isIncludeRequest的判斷12.4.3.2 FlashMapManager的設計 12.4.4 doDispatch12.4.4.1 處理文件上傳請求12.4.4.2 獲取可用的Handler&#xff0…

sscanf 函數的用法

sscanf 函數是 C 語言標準庫 <stdio.h> 中的一個函數&#xff0c;用于按照指定的格式從一個字符串中讀取輸入。它的用法類似于 scanf 函數&#xff0c;但是 sscanf 從字符串中讀取輸入&#xff0c;而不是從標準輸入&#xff08;鍵盤&#xff09;中讀取輸入。 以下是 ssc…

優優嗨聚集團:美團代運營服務,商家增長的新引擎

在當今數字化時代&#xff0c;線上平臺已成為商家拓展業務、提升品牌影響力的重要渠道。美團作為國內領先的本地生活服務平臺&#xff0c;擁有龐大的用戶群體和豐富的商業資源。然而&#xff0c;對于許多商家而言&#xff0c;如何在美團平臺上進行有效運營&#xff0c;實現業務…

Redis做分布式鎖如何處理超時時間?

在使用Redis實現分布式鎖時&#xff0c;處理超時時間是非常重要的&#xff0c;以確保在獲取鎖的客戶端在一定時間內未能完成任務時&#xff0c;鎖能夠自動釋放&#xff0c;避免造成死鎖或長時間的阻塞。下面是一種處理超時時間的方法&#xff1a; 獲取鎖時設置超時時間&#xf…

雙線服務器有哪些安全防御措施?

雙線服務器的出現給企業帶來了更廣泛的業務發展&#xff0c;用戶不再是固定的群體&#xff0c;而是有了一定的選擇性&#xff0c;服務器的性能與可靠性進行了增強&#xff0c;使網絡的運行速度變得更加流暢&#xff0c;給用戶帶來了良好的體驗感。 今天我們主要就來聊一聊雙線服…

【IOS】啟動報錯Cannot launch ‘/private/var/containers/Bundle/Application/....‘

問題 IOS項目啟動報錯Cannot launch ‘/private/var/containers/Bundle/Application/***.app’: Sending qLaunchSuccess packet failed 或者類似報錯問題 無法啟動launch的 解決 問題定位 我是在操作期間更換了應用的簽名證書 也就是Signing & Capablities -> Sign…

【LeetCode:232. 用棧實現隊列 + 棧 | 隊列】

&#x1f680; 算法題 &#x1f680; &#x1f332; 算法刷題專欄 | 面試必備算法 | 面試高頻算法 &#x1f340; &#x1f332; 越難的東西,越要努力堅持&#xff0c;因為它具有很高的價值&#xff0c;算法就是這樣? &#x1f332; 作者簡介&#xff1a;碩風和煒&#xff0c;…

力扣74. 搜索二維矩陣(二分查找)

Problem: 74. 搜索二維矩陣 文章目錄 題目描述思路復雜度Code 題目描述 思路 思路1&#xff1a;映射為一維數組二分查找 1.由于題目矩陣中的元素整體是升序的&#xff0c;我們可以將其放置在一個大小為 m n m \times n mn的一維數組array中進行二分查找 2.對應的映射關系是ar…

NACOS在Windows和Linux下的安裝教程

目錄 1、Windows安裝 1.1、下載安裝包 1.2、解壓 1.3、端口配置 1.4、啟動 1.5、訪問 2、Linux安裝 2.1、安裝JDK 2.2、上傳安裝包 2.3、解壓 2.4、端口配置 2.5、啟動 3、Nacos的依賴 1、Windows安裝 開發階段采用單機安裝即可。 1.1、下載安裝包 在Nacos的Git…

Vue+SpringBoot打造圖書借閱系統

目錄 一、摘要1.1 項目介紹1.2 項目錄屏 二、功能模塊2.1 登陸注冊模塊2.2 圖書管理模塊2.3 圖書評論模塊2.4 圖書預定模塊2.5 圖書資訊模塊 三、系統設計3.1 系統結構設計3.1.1登陸注冊模塊的結構設計3.1.2圖書管理模塊的結構設計3.1.3圖書評論模塊的結構設計3.1.4圖書預定模塊…

clickhouse 隨心所欲的聚合模型-AggregatingMergeTree

clickhouse 強大的 MergeTree 系列引擎令人信服&#xff0c;其 ReplacingMergeTree、SummingMergeTree 在數據唯一性和匯總場景中表現非凡。但你是否還有保留最小(大)、平均等預聚合需求&#xff0c;甚至在一個模型中既有唯一性語意也有匯總、最小、最大、平均值語意該如何處理…

Spring-靜態代理VS動態代理/實現代理ProxyFactory

文章目錄 靜態代理VS動態代理Spring實現代理ProxyFactory 工作中遇到問題整理動態代理異常com.sun.proxy.$Proxy0 cannot be cast to 靜態代理VS動態代理 靜態代理VS動態代理 參考URL: https://blog.csdn.net/qq_25881443/article/details/103245938 【java項目實戰】代理模式…

【C語言】剖析qsort函數的實現原理

主頁&#xff1a;17_Kevin-CSDN博客 專欄&#xff1a;《C語言》 本文將從回調函數&#xff0c;qsort函數的應用&#xff0c;qsort函數的實現原理三個方面進行講解&#xff0c;請自行跳轉至相對位置進行閱讀~ 目錄 回調函數 qsort函數的應用 qsort函數實現原理 回調函數 什…

mysql主從庫Slave_SQL_Running: No問題經驗分享

最近在創建mysql主從庫的時候&#xff0c;遇到一個問題。執行 mysql> SHOW SLAVE STATUS\G結果顯示 Slave_IO_Running: Yes Slave_SQL_Running: No 很是苦惱&#xff0c;查詢了很久沒有解決 執行 mysql> SELECT * FROM performance_schema.replication_applier_status_…

獨立游戲《星塵異變》UE5 C++程序開發日志1——項目與代碼管理

寫在前面&#xff1a;本日志系列將會向大家介紹在《星塵異變》這款模擬經營游戲&#xff0c;在開發時用到的與C相關的泛用代碼與算法&#xff0c;主要記錄UE5C與原生C的用法區別&#xff0c;以及遇到的問題和解決辦法&#xff0c;因為這是我本人從ACM退役以后第一個從頭開始的項…

代碼隨想錄算法訓練營第五十天 | 買股票2

目錄 買賣股票的最佳時機III買賣股票的最佳時機IV LeetCode 123.買賣股票的最佳時機III LeetCode 123.買賣股票的最佳時機IV 買賣股票的最佳時機III 給定一個數組&#xff0c;它的第 i 個元素是一支給定的股票在第 i 天的價格。 設計一個算法來計算你所能獲取的最大利潤。…

牛客周賽 Round 35(A,B,C,D,E,F,G)

這場簡單&#xff0c;甚至賽時90分鐘不到就AK了。比賽鏈接&#xff0c;隊友題解友鏈 剛入住學校監獄&#xff0c;很不適應&#xff0c;最近難受的要死&#xff0c;加上最近幾場CF打的都不順利&#xff0c;san值要爆掉了&#xff0c;只能慢慢補題了。 這場C是個滑動窗口&#…

冒泡排序 和 qsort排序

目錄 冒泡排序 冒泡排序部分 輸出函數部分 主函數部分 總代碼 控制臺輸出顯示 總代碼解釋 冒泡排序優化 冒泡排序 主函數 總代碼 代碼優化解釋 qsort 排序 qsort 的介紹 使用qsort排序整型數據 使用qsort排序結構數據 冒泡排序 首先&#xff0c;我先介紹我的冒泡…